which point, (5,-1) or (5,-5), is a greater distance from the x-axis? Prove your answer using a statement of inequality?

Answer:

(5, -5) ; Inequality would be |-5| > |-1|

Explanation:

The point (5,-5) is at a larger vertical distance than the point (5,-1)

An inequality you can use to prove this would be the following!...


|-5| > |-1|

What this reads, is 'the absolute value of -5 is greater than the absolute value of -1. Since we know distance cannot be negative, we can find the absolute value of a number to show the actual distance!
